
5 Tips to Take Care of Your Skin in Rainy Season
With the weather getting unpredictable and humidity level rising, its important to find a skincare routine to maintain its glow. A good monsoon skin care routine should be followed to combat this. Those with oily and acne-prone skin may also face a hard time during this season trying to keep all the excess oil on their face under control.
Apart from the basics of cleansing, toning and moisturizing, you also need to follow a few tips that will keep your skin in optimal health throughout the season.
Wash your face daily: During the monsoon, your skin's pores are more likely to become blocked with debris and pollution, leading to an eruption of pimples and rashes. To prevent these breakouts, you must wash your face two to three times per day. If you have dry skin, you can also apply a toner to keep your pores clean.
Use moisturizer: Although applying moisturizer is typically thought of as something you do in the colder times, it's also crucial to do so during the monsoon, especially at night. Applying moisturizer helps prevent wrinkles and preserves the face's youthful radiance since the skin seeks to heal itself at night.
Exfoliation of the skin: The monsoon season is when your skin needs the most care, so exfoliating at least once a week can help you keep the dead skin cells at bay and maintain your skin soft and bright.
Apply sunscreen: Even if the sun's rays may not look strong during the monsoon, they can still harm your skin, therefore you must make sure to use sunscreen.
Drink lots of water: Water has plenty of advantages and it takes care of the skin, health as well as hair. Drinking plenty of water during monsoon takes care of the skin and keeps the glow.
